Фильтр по:
  

  • Страница 1 из 1
  • 1
Модератор форума: likbezz  
Скрипты и коды для юкоз - Форум аццкого кодера » Как сделать? Информация для вновь прибывших » Как сделать... » Замена бб кодов на свои кнопки
Замена бб кодов на свои кнопки
Дата: Воскресенье, 05.09.2010, 15:53 |
likbezz
Аццкий кодер
Группа: Администраторы
Сообщений: 9093
Награды: 23
Репутация: 459
Статус: Unknown


«Замена бб кодов на свои кнопки»

 
Дата: Воскресенье, 05.09.2010, 15:55 |
likbezz
Аццкий кодер
Группа: Администраторы
Сообщений: 9093
Награды: 23
Репутация: 459
Статус: Unknown


© Автор: SiamiX, Оригинал поста, 12-Ноя-2007

На самом деле, основоваясь на этом:

Code
<script type="text/javascript" language="javascript">   
e=document.getElementsByTagName("TD");     
for(k=15; k<e.length;k++) {     
if(e[k].className=='posttdMessage') {   
s=e[k].innerHTML;   
while (s.indexOf('[off]') != -1){   
s=s.replace('[off]','<fieldset><legend><font style="font-size: 10px; font-family: Verdana; color: gray;">Оффтоп</font></legend><font style="font-size: 11px; font-family: Verdana; color: gray;">'); s=s.replace('[/off]','</font></fieldset>');     
e[k].innerHTML=s;   
}     
} }     
</script>

Можно создать много различных тегов wink
Вот например тег мерцаещего текста:

Code
<script>   
e=document.getElementsByTagName("TD");   
for(k=15; k<e.length;k++) {   
if(e[k].className=='posttdMessage') {   
s=e[k].innerHTML;   
while (s.indexOf('[blink]') != -1){   
s=s.replace('[blink]','<blink>'); s=s.replace('[/blink]','<blink>');   
e[k].innerHTML=s;   
}   
} }   
</script>

З.Ы. Конечно на хелпере скрипты доп.тегов, более оптимизиованы и работоспособнее, но у кого с финансами напряг можно довольствоваться этим.

 
Скрипты и коды для юкоз - Форум аццкого кодера » Как сделать? Информация для вновь прибывших » Как сделать... » Замена бб кодов на свои кнопки
  • Страница 1 из 1
  • 1
Поиск:


Мобильная версия